The Best Western Center City Hotel is a budget hotel located in the city of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, and it has 3 floors. The nearest airport is Philadelphia Intl. Airport (Airport Code: PHL), a distance of about 6.9 miles from the hotel. This hotel has a total of 183 guest rooms. When visiting in the Spring and Fall, one can expect average daytime temperatures of about 64 degrees, and nighttime lows of 48. Daytime temperatures in the Summer average 82 degrees, while Winter daytime temperatures are about 42. Eastern State Penitentiary - Philadelphia
0.3 miles from property
The Eastern State Penitentiary is a former American prison in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. It is located on 2027 Fairmount Avenue between Corinthian Avenue and North 22nd Street in the Fairmount section of Philadelphia and was operational from 1829 until 1971. Its revolutionary system of incarceration was the first to establish the policy of separate confinement, emphasizing principles of reform rather than punishment.

Academy of Natural Sciences - Philadelphia
0.4 miles from property
The Academy of Natural Sciences is the oldest natural science research institution and museum in the New World. It was founded in 1812 by many of the leading naturalists of the young republic with its expressed mission of "the encouragement and cultivation of the sciences." For over nearly two centuries of continuous operations, the Academy has sponsored expeditions, conducted original environmental and systematics research, and amassed natural history collections containing more than 17 million specimens.

Fairmount Water Works - Philadelphia
0.4 miles from property
The Fairmount Water Works in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ania was the first municipal waterworks in the US. Designed in 1812 by Frederick Graff and built between 1819 and 1822 it operated until 1909, winning praise for its design and becoming a popular tourist attraction. It was placed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1976 and is once again in the process of winning back visitors, having now opened an Interpretive Center to aid in understanding the waterworks' purpose and history.

Philadelphia Museum of Art - Philadelphia
0.4 miles from property
The Philadelphia Museum of Art is among the largest art museums in the US. It is located at the west end of the Benjamin Franklin Parkway in Philadelphia's Fairmount Park. The Museum was established in 1876 in conjunction with the Centennial Exposition of the same year. Originally called the Pennsylvania Museum and School of Industrial Art, its founding was inspired by the South Kensington Museum in London, which grew out of the Great Exhibition of 1851.

Mutter Museum - Philadelphia
0.7 miles from property
The Mutter Museum is a medical museum that is situated in the Center City area of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. It contains a collection of medical oddities, anatomical and pathological specimens, wax models, and antique medical equipment. The museum is part of The College of Physicians of Philadelphia, . The original purpose of the collection, donated by Dr. Thomas Dent Mutter in 1858, was medical research and education.

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ts - Philadelphia
0.8 miles from property
The Pennsylvania Academy of the Fine Arts is a museum and art school in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. It was founded in 1805 and is the oldest art museum and school in the US. The academy's museum is internationally known for its collections of 19th and 20th century American paintings, sculptures, and works on paper. Its archives house important materials for the study of American art history, museums, and art training.

Lemon Hill Mansion - Philadelphia
0.8 miles from property
Lemon Hill is a Federal-style mansion in Fairmount Park, Philadelphia, built by the merchant Henry Pratt. Originally part of Robert Morris's 300-acre estate, The Hills, Pratt purchased 43 acres at a sheriff's sale for $14,654 in 1799. According to Pratt's letterbooks, recently discovered by Philadelphia Museum of Art assistant curator Martha C. Halpern, he designed the mansion himself and served as his own general contractor.
